Part number 992-188 was not found, please call J&P Cycles at 1-800-318-4823 for more details or chat with a customer service representative.

Having trouble finding what you're looking for? Check out some of our popular categories:

Live Chat

Hey There.
How can we help you today?

Live Chat Icon
Live Chat Icon